Reporting to the Manager, Integrated Technology Management Unit within Toronto Water Technology & Customer Experience, the incumbent plays a key leadership role in shaping, delivering, and enhancing application services that enable critical business operations and drive technology modernization across the division.
The incumbent provides direction, leadership, and expert guidance to a specialized team responsible for the management, development, support, and integration of both divisional and enterprise solutions. This includes ensuring seamless integration across applications to strengthen business enablement, improve service delivery, and advance technology capabilities.
In addition, the incumbent provides advanced technical and business consulting expertise to ensure solutions remain aligned with Toronto Water’s evolving operational needs and strategic priorities.
